If you’re ready to explore ways to reduce your monthly mortgage payments, a VA IRRRL with Mr. Cooper in Copiague could help you lock in a lower interest rate. How does a VA IRRRL work, you might ask? And who exactly is eligible for a VA IRRRL? A VA IRRRL Refinance with Mr. Cooper in Copiague is meant for active duty service members, veterans, and their surviving spouse who have a VA loan. The way it works: your existing VA Home Loan changes during the refinance process into a new loan that includes different terms. This process typically doesn’t require a property appraisal — saving you money and the time it takes to set up an appraisal — and underwriting is typically quicker than a conventional loan.* Plus, with Mr. Cooper as your home loan ally, you can rest easy knowing that you’ve chosen one of the nation’s largest servicers!
